Funny Face finds love again; Sets wedding date

in Entertainment
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Whatsapp

Months after his first marriage fell on the rocks, comedian actor and musician Funny Face has told Showbiz that he will definitely give marriage another shot.

And this is not just a wish because the Cow and Chicken actor has already met someone special and they will tie the knot in 2018, “the traditional marriage or engagement will come off in April 2018 to be followed by the wedding in May 2018,” he told Showbiz in an exclusive interview.
Funny Face, who said he went through hell after his first marriage collapsed stated that God has been very good to him and seen him through his trying moments, “the problems with my first marriage started just two weeks after marriage and only God knows what I went through but I thank Him for seeing me through it all,” he said.
He has obviously put all that behind him and is moving on considering the fact that he is preparing to walk someone else to the altar.
“I am a man and you should know that body no bi firewood, I don’t want to jump from one lady to the other, I don’t want to mess around so I have to choose one and start a family that is why I am giving marriage another shot, at the moment I live alone with my 16 dogs so you can bear with me that I need a partner” he said.
Funny Face told this reporter that details of the up-coming marriage will be revealed later since he still has a long way to go with the preparations.
He however gave a bit of information about his wife-to-be. “I have known her since 2008 but she was just a friend, she travelled outside the country so when issues with my first marriage started, I talked to her about it and she was really helpful.
“ She’s been there for me and I am very grateful to her for being there for me, I believe this one will work from all indications, “ he said.
According to Funny Face, he has heard comments that it is too early for him to re-marry but he disagrees with those who hold that opinion because he believes God makes all things beautiful in His time.
“My inspiration is from Maurette Brown Clark’s song, The One He Kept For Me. The lyrics of that song says it all and I am more than convinced that I have found my soul mate this time around and it will really work for the two of us, “ he said.
